About Yan Fan

Yan Fan is a scholar working on Behavioral Neuroscience, Social Psychology, Cognitive Neuroscience, Molecular Biology and Experimental and Cognitive Psychology, having authored 104 papers that have together received 3.6k indexed citations. Recurring topics across this work include Stress Responses and Cortisol (20 papers), Neuroendocrine regulation and behavior (13 papers), Functional Brain Connectivity Studies (11 papers), Neural and Behavioral Psychology Studies (10 papers), Statistical Methods and Inference (8 papers), Mental Health Research Topics (6 papers), Child and Adolescent Psychosocial and Emotional Development (5 papers) and Neuroscience and Neuropharmacology Research (4 papers). The work is most often cited by research in Behavioral Neuroscience (313 citations), Biological Psychiatry (164 citations), Cognitive Neuroscience (1.0k citations), Social Psychology (1.0k citations) and Experimental and Cognitive Psychology (523 citations). Yan Fan has collaborated with scholars based in China, Germany and United States. Frequent co-authors include Shihui Han, Niall W. Duncan, Georg Northoff, Moritz de Greck, Lihua Mao, Malek Bajbouj, Simone Grimm, Meng‐Yang Zhu, V. Wee Yong and Melanie Feeser. Their work appears in journals such as Journal of Neurochemistry, Behavioural Brain Research, Psychopharmacology, Human Brain Mapping and ASN NEURO.
